I really wasn't a fan of this book. Mostly because of the way it romanticises and glosses over one definite and another likely grooming situation, which there's just no excuse for. I also didn't connect at all with the protagonist, Emi, and found her and the story generally super pretentious and annoying, particularly with regard to how unbelievable her and her best friend's jobs are (though maybe I just can't grasp that level of privilege). For me, the saving grace was Ava; I really liked her character, and I did come to enjoy the development of her relationship with Emi, despite not really loving Emi herself, and I enjoyed Jamal's character also. Ultimately pretty disappointed by this one then, which is the shame as it would've been so easy to keep the foundation of the story and explore the same themes without resorting to okaying grooming (and giving the characters ridiculous jobs).

trigger warnings: death of parent, drug abuse mention, underage drinking mention, foster care, homophobia, negligent parent

This is the most quintessential mid 2010s book ever. I relived high school through this (sans the LA vibes). I loved the slow burn and I loved the friendships. I also loved how the main character was technically a supporting character in Ava’s main character life story. This really felt like what most books with “quiet and quirky girls” aspire to because it’s a slow dawning that she’s not actually the lead in her own book. Really well written. Overall I was a bit bored but the merit of this book is undeniable.
